Environmental Groups Push for a National Moratorium
More than 230 environmental organizations have united to urge Congress to freeze new data center approvals. Groups like Food & Water Watch, Friends of the Earth, and Greenpeace argue that unchecked growth in AI and crypto operations is destabilizing local ecosystems and community resources. Their public letter calls the data center boom “largely unregulated,” warning that its rapid expansion threatens economic stability and water security. The collective push reflects rising anxiety in towns where these massive facilities appear faster than infrastructure can adapt. Many communities say they are feeling squeezed by rising costs and unplanned resource demands. Environmental leaders insist that a temporary halt would allow policymakers to evaluate real-world impacts. Their campaign frames the issue as both a climate risk and a national economic concern.

Consumers Link Higher Bills to Data Center Growth
A recent Sunrun-commissioned survey revealed how widespread these concerns have become. According to the data, eight in ten consumers now worry that data centers will push their utility bills higher. That perception has solidified as electricity costs rose 13% over the past year—the largest annual jump in a decade. Respondents said they felt excluded from discussions about major energy-intensive developments happening in their own communities. Many described a sense of uncertainty about long-term financial impacts. These worries have made the environmental groups’ call for a moratorium even more compelling to the public. The findings highlight a growing consensus that energy-related decisions must involve local communities more directly.

States Facing the Largest Impacts
The effects of accelerated data center construction are concentrated in a handful of states. Virginia, Pennsylvania, Ohio, Illinois, and New Jersey are projected to see the biggest increases in facility capacity. Residents in these regions already report higher utility bills and heightened worries about local resource strain. Several state regulators have launched investigations to better understand energy distribution challenges. Meanwhile, developers continue to scout new land parcels, promising economic benefits and job creation. Activists argue that while economic incentives are appealing, they rarely offset long-term environmental costs. The moratorium proposal aims to give states breathing room to catch up to the pace of development.
